Introduction to Bandoleo Collection
The Bandoleo collection is inspired by the Bandoneon, a unique accordion-like instrument designed by Heinrich Band in 1854. Known for its warm, woolly sound, the Bandoneon is integral to the melancholic music of the Tango. The Bandoleo rug mirrors the Bandoneon's uniqueness, crafted with a high degree of handicraft.

Historical Context
The Bandoneon was likely introduced to Argentina by Italian seasonal workers, becoming a staple in Argentinian folk music and the Tango. Astor Piazzolla, a renowned bandoneon player, popularized the instrument globally.

Evolution of Bandoleo
The Bandoleo collection evolved from a search for new color ranges for Quivive, resulting in a soft, earth-like appearance. The collection combines 100% cotton, 100% viscose, and a 50/50% mix, offering unique textures and forms beyond traditional square or rectangular rugs.

Bandoleo Collection name Bandoleo is a corruption of and a referral to the ‘Bandoneon’, an accordion-like music instrument, designed by Heinrich Band from Konzertina Germany in 1854. The Bandoneon has an extremely long windbag, being ‘broken’ on the knee by its player to achieve very fierce accents. The sound of the bandoneon is warm and woolly which makes the instument very appropriate for melancholic music like the Tango. A large similarity between Carpet Sign and the Bandoneon lies in the fact that every single instrument is unique due to the large amount of handicraft by which the bandoneons are made. The Bandoleo rug meets the form of the bandoneon . It is said that the instrument has been introduced in Argentina by the Irishman Thomas Moore in 1880 but more likely it came along with the large amount of seasonal workers from Italy , where the Bandoneon was also very popular. In Argentina the bandoneon became one of the most popular folk instruments and at the same time became the characteristic instrument of the Argentinian Tango. The most well-known bandoneon player and componist worldwide is Astor Piazzolla. This nuevo tango-bandoneonist composed -together with numerous orchestra- lots of well known tangos like ‘Adiós Nonino’, which was performed by the most well-known Dutch bandoneon player Carel Kraayenhof at the wedding of Princess Máxima and King Willem
